Cold Front 21 Brings Rain and Wind This Saturday

Summary by El Economista
According to the forecast of the National Weather Service, important rains are expected in the southeast, strong wind in the Isthmus and a contrasting atmosphere in several regions of the country.

The National Meteorological Service announced that, due to the new cold front (No. 21) that will extend during the course of the day over the north and northeast of the Mexican Republic, low temperatures and rains will be recorded in the state of Puebla today December 13, 2025.
